Essential Skills for Tag Data Collection and Analysis

# 1. Understanding Tagging Systems

Tagging systems are the backbone of digital analytics. They enable you to categorize and label data effectively, making it easier to handle and analyze. Key skills in this area include understanding how different tags work, their purposes, and how to create and manage them efficiently. Familiarity with popular tagging platforms like Google Tag Manager, Adobe Experience Platform, and others is crucial.

# 2. Data Collection Techniques

Knowing various data collection methods is essential. This includes understanding how to use cookies, web beacons, and other tools to gather data from users. You should also be able to implement server-side and client-side tracking, as well as understand the nuances of cross-device tracking. Hands-on experience with implementing tags across different platforms, from websites to mobile apps, is invaluable.

# 3. Data Analysis and Reporting

Once data is collected, the real challenge lies in analyzing it to derive meaningful insights. Skills in data analysis encompass statistical methods, data visualization, and the use of analytics tools. Learning to interpret data, draw conclusions, and create actionable reports is key. Tools like Google Analytics, Tableau, and Python libraries such as Pandas and NumPy can be instrumental in your journey.

Best Practices for Effective Tag Data Collection and Analysis

# 1. Privacy and Compliance

Data collection and analysis must always be done with user privacy in mind. Adhering to GDPR, CCPA, and other data protection regulations is not just a legal requirement but also a best practice. Understanding how to comply with these regulations, especially regarding consent management and data retention, is critical.

# 2. Continuous Monitoring and Optimization

Data collection and analysis is an ongoing process. Best practices include setting up alerts for anomalies, regularly reviewing performance metrics, and making continuous improvements. Implementing A/B testing and other optimization techniques can help refine your strategies and enhance user experiences.

# 3. Collaboration and Communication

Effective data analysis requires collaboration between different teams, including IT, marketing, and product development. Being able to communicate complex data insights in a clear and concise manner is essential. This includes using data storytelling techniques to convey the value of your findings to stakeholders.

Career Opportunities in Tag Data Collection and Analysis

# 1. Data Analyst

As a data analyst, you will focus on collecting and analyzing data to provide insights that help drive business decisions. This role often involves working closely with cross-functional teams and using advanced analytics tools to uncover trends and patterns.

# 2. Marketing Analyst

In marketing, your role will be to use data to inform and optimize marketing campaigns. You might work on analytics for ad performance, user behavior on websites or apps, and customer journey mapping. This role requires a blend of technical skills and business acumen.

# 3. Digital Analyst

Digital analysts specialize in online data collection and analysis. They use tools like Google Analytics to track user behavior on websites and apps, and they analyze this data to provide actionable insights to the business. This role is highly sought after in e-commerce, digital marketing, and tech companies.

# 4. Data Scientist

For those looking for a more advanced role, becoming a data scientist opens up opportunities to work on complex data problems and develop predictive models. This role often requires a deeper understanding of statistics, machine learning, and programming
